How to extend battery life and why use frequently can keep the battery best performance?


If the traditional Ni battery is charged for too long, the liquid inside would crystallize. In the way, to maximize the performance, the full charge and discharge are required. However, for the 2 cell Lipo battery, we can charge it whenever we are convenient.

It is a false about the lifespan of lipo battery that we should replace the lipo battery after charged for 300-500 times.

Instead, the factor influenced the lifespan is the charging cycle, and the times of charging will not directly influence the lifespan.

A charging cycle refers to the period from full power to the completely empty power and then fully charged. That does not mean charging for one time, as the following picture shows.



According to the picture, the battery is charged for 20% after the first time 40%. Then, after consumed some power, it is charged by 30% and 20% separately. In the half of this 20% (at the time of 10%), a charging cycle has been finished. And then, the next cycle begins.

For example, the first day, we charge the battery after consumed half of the power, and the second day, we repeat that process. This is just one charging cycle rather than two. Therefore, a cycle may be finished by several times of charging. Every single charging cycle will reduce the power slightly. However, a superior battery can maintain 80% power after many charging cycles. That is why some lipo battery can use normally after two or three years. Certainly, it is also needed that we replace the lipo battery if the lifespan has ended.
The lifespan of lipo battery is commonly 300-500 charging cycle. We set the Q as the power provided by one-time fully discharging. Ignoring the reduction of every charging cycle, the lipo battery can power 300Q-500Q through its lifespan. Accordingly, if we charge the battery after consuming ? power, the battery could be charged for 600-1000 times. (if we charge the battery after consuming 1/3 power, the battery could be charged for 900-1500 times.) we cannot tell the exact number of charging times if we charge randomly. In a word, the total power 300Q-500Q is constant. Therefore, the lifespan is related to the total charging power rather than the charging times. Besides, the difference between the influence of deep charging and discharging and the influence of light charging and discharging to lipo's lifespan is similar.

In fact, light charging and light discharging benefit more to the RC lipo battery. Only when the lipo battery is calibrated by the product has the need to charge and discharge battery deeply. Therefore, we can use the lipo battery for convenience and do not have to concern about the lifespan.

If the lipo battery is used above the regulated temperature (over 35 degree centigrade), the power will continuously decrease, which means the flight time would not be so long. If charged under the high temperature, the battery would be further damaged. It is unavoidable that storing under the high temperature will hurt the battery's quality.
If using below the 4 degree centigrade, you would also find the flight time of the battery has been reduced, and even some original lipo batteries of mobile phones cannot be charged. But, this situation is just temporary. Differ from using in the high temperature, once the temperature gets higher and the molecules inside the battery are heated, the battery would recover to the normal energy.
To maximize the performance of lipo battery, we should use it more often and make the electron flow. If we cannot use the lipo battery frequently, please remember to make a charging cycle and calibrate it (charge and discharge deeply) every month.

What is FPV and the basic introductory parts of FPV

What is FPV?

FPV is the abbreviation of First Person View, it is a device based on remote control model airplane or remote control cars equipped with wireless camera to transmit images, which can be controlled on the ground.

The basic common parts of FPV are aircraft kits, antenna, video transmitter, video receiver, image display and storage, remote control, camera and others.

FPV basic introductory parts:

1. Battery:


FPV batteries are generally lithium polymer batteries because of its better comprehensive performance, such as large energy density, light weight, resistance to high current. Even though, FPV cannot fly in a long time in flight, most of them can fly about 20-30minutes. Therefore, for more fun when flight, buying several batteries is a good way to deal with this problem. 2.Charger:


The Li-po battery for UAV is in series which means there are several Li-Po cell connect in series internally, so in order to have every cell charges fully, it's advisable to choose a "Balance Charger".

3.Motor, ESC and flying control system


The motor consists of brush and brushless motor, brushless motor is very common in photography UAVs, which is powerful and quality. The motor will transmit the power from battery to spin itself speedly and then drive propellers spin to fly. And ESC is the controller of motor, it will transmit the signal infomation of flying system to motor current. The current size through motor is the speed size of propellers.

4. OSD and GPS


The UAVs GPS system is also very important, because one-key return, fixed-point and fixed height, hover and other functions depends on it. OSD is also known as figure transmission, it is the most important in FPV. Cause if you want to really have fun, the delay degree OSD is pretty critic.

5.Remote control channel, handlers and unlock


The size of the remote control and handle feeling is not very important, instead whether the remote control button layout reasonable and complex or not. The remote control channel means the up and down (throttle size), left and right, front and back, left spin and right spin. Quadcopter need to have at least 4 channel to fly safely.

6.Propeller


Currently, the most commonly used props are the self-tightening pair opposite props. Pilots can purchase multicoloured self-tightening quality props to make your UAVs look more cool. The UAVs flight follow the principle of physics, whose installation is also two opposite sides. It mainly offsets the rotation thrust of spinning to make UAVs get rid of the earth's gravity and fly in the air.
